A & M Refurbishment Limited is located in High Wycombe, United Kingdom on Cressex Business Park, Wycombe House, Lancaster Rd. A & M Refurbishment Limited is rated 3 out of 5 in the category office refurbishment service in United Kingdom.
Address
Cressex Business Park, Wycombe House, Lancaster Rd